mirror of
				https://github.com/billz/raspap-webgui.git
				synced 2025-03-01 10:31:47 +00:00 
			
		
		
		
	chore: Use pi-gen fork
This commit is contained in:
		
							
								
								
									
										17
									
								
								.github/workflows/release.yml
									
									
									
									
										vendored
									
									
								
							
							
						
						
									
										17
									
								
								.github/workflows/release.yml
									
									
									
									
										vendored
									
									
								
							| @@ -22,26 +22,26 @@ jobs: | ||||
|       - name: Checkout repository | ||||
|         uses: actions/checkout@v4 | ||||
|  | ||||
|       - name: Add Custom Stage | ||||
|       - name: Add RaspAP Stage | ||||
|         run: | | ||||
|           mkdir -p custom_stage_raspap/package-raspap && | ||||
|           mkdir -p stage-raspap/package-raspap && | ||||
|           { | ||||
|           cat > custom_stage_raspap/package-raspap/00-run.sh <<-EOF | ||||
|           cat > stage-raspap/package-raspap/00-run-chroot.sh <<-EOF | ||||
|           #!/bin/bash | ||||
|           apt-get update -y && apt-get install -y curl iptables procps | ||||
|           apt-get update -y && apt-get install -y curl dhcpcd5 iptables procps | ||||
|           curl -sL https://install.raspap.com | bash -s -- --yes --openvpn 1 --restapi 1 --adblock 1 --wireguard 1 --tcp-bbr 1 | ||||
|           EOF | ||||
|           } && | ||||
|           chmod +x custom_stage_raspap/package-raspap/00-run.sh && | ||||
|           chmod +x stage-raspap/package-raspap/00-run-chroot.sh && | ||||
|           { | ||||
|           cat > custom_stage_raspap/prerun.sh <<-EOF | ||||
|           cat > stage-raspap/prerun.sh <<-EOF | ||||
|           #!/bin/bash -e | ||||
|           if [ ! -d "\${ROOTFS_DIR}" ]; then | ||||
|             copy_previous | ||||
|           fi | ||||
|           EOF | ||||
|           } && | ||||
|           chmod +x custom_stage_raspap/prerun.sh | ||||
|           chmod +x stage-raspap/prerun.sh | ||||
|  | ||||
|       - name: Build RaspAP Image | ||||
|         id: build | ||||
| @@ -49,9 +49,10 @@ jobs: | ||||
|         with: | ||||
|           image-name: "raspap-${{ github.ref_name }}-${{ matrix.arch }}" | ||||
|           enable-ssh: 1 | ||||
|           stage-list: stage0 stage1 stage2 ./custom_stage_raspap | ||||
|           stage-list: stage0 stage1 stage2 ./stage-raspap | ||||
|           verbose-output: true | ||||
|           pi-gen-version: ${{ matrix.pi_gen_version }} | ||||
|           pi-gen-repository: RaspAP/pi-gen | ||||
|  | ||||
|       - name: Upload Artifact | ||||
|         uses: svenstaro/upload-release-action@v2 | ||||
|   | ||||
		Reference in New Issue
	
	Block a user